Wein & Sekthaus Alois Kiefer is a traditional Pfalz wine stop in Sankt Martin, built around still wines, sekt, a vinothek, and a seasonal Straußwirtschaft format. The draw is less trophy-chasing than village wine culture: Riesling, Pinot varieties, Gewürztraminer, Sauvignon Blanc, Chardonnay, retail tasting, food pairing, and a family-run setting with roots dating to 1950.

A family-run Sankt Martin wine house with more than one setting

The venue’s structure is the key fact. There is a historic village-center wine house, which gives Wein & Sekthaus Alois Kiefer its traditional anchor. There is also a barrierefreie Straußwirtschaft, an important practical detail for guests who need a more accessible hospitality setting. Alongside those, the newer spacious vinothek gives the address a more contemporary tasting-and-retail function.

Those three elements create a broad but still grounded profile. The wine house supplies the sense of place; the Straußwirtschaft adds a social hospitality layer; the vinothek gives visitors a dedicated space to taste and buy.
